Особенности партнерского договора о реализации API? Объяснение по пунктам
С распространением смартфонов, приложения стали неотъемлемым инструментом.
В настоящее время все чаще создаются механизмы, называемые API, которые позволяют связывать и делиться несколькими приложениями, такими как Facebook и Instagram, не только отдельными приложениями.
В этой статье мы расскажем о ключевых моментах партнерского контракта, который заключается при реализации API, для тех, кто рассматривает возможность его внедрения.
Что такое API
API – это аббревиатура от Application Programming Interface (Интерфейс программирования приложений), которая обозначает механизм, позволяющий публиковать приложения и т.д. для внешних пользователей и совместно использовать функции с приложениями, разработанными другими людьми.
Благодаря API, приложения могут быть связаны друг с другом, что позволяет использовать функции друг друга, увеличивая их полезность.
Конкретные примеры использования API в партнерстве
Хотя определение API уже понятно, некоторые люди могут испытывать трудности с представлением без конкретных примеров.
Существуют различные виды API, например, такие как упомянутые ранее Facebook и Instagram, которые позволяют связывать и делиться данными пользователей, или функции интернет-платежей, предоставляемые другими, которые можно использовать на собственном сайте электронной коммерции.
Среди множества API в этой статье мы рассмотрим случай, когда клиентам предоставляется возможность использовать функцию поискового сервиса, предоставляемую другими, и объясним ключевые моменты, на которые следует обратить внимание при заключении партнерского договора.
О API поискового сервиса
Допустим, господин А управляет сайтом отзывов о юридических фирмах.
Сайт, который управляет господин А, предназначен для публикации отзывов пользователями, но по мере увеличения числа пользователей количество отзывов увеличивается, и возникает проблема, когда пользователям требуется много времени, чтобы найти нужный отзыв.
В связи с этим, господин А решил внедрить функцию, которая позволит искать нужные отзывы на основе информации на сайте, и заключил договор о партнерстве с господином Б, который разрабатывает поисковый сервис.
В приведенном выше примере, договор, заключенный между господином А и господином Б, становится партнерским договором.
Ключевые моменты партнерского договора
Ниже мы рассмотрим ключевые моменты, на которые следует обратить внимание при заключении партнерского договора, и объясним положения, которые могут стать проблемными.
Положения о условиях использования API
В договоре о сотрудничестве необходимо определить положения, касающиеся области использования API.
Если область использования API не определена четко, возможны проблемы в будущем, связанные с областью использования API.
Кроме того, необходимо определить, является ли использование API эксклюзивным или неэксклюзивным.
Например, в вышеупомянутом случае, г-н A, вероятно, захочет использовать поисковый сервис, разработанный г-ном B, эксклюзивно, поскольку он находит его привлекательным.
С другой стороны, г-н B, возможно, захочет, чтобы его разработанный сервис использовало как можно больше людей, и в этом случае он, вероятно, захочет сделать использование г-ном A неэксклюзивным.
Таким образом, положения о условиях использования API могут быть следующими:
Статья ● (Использование данного API и т.д.)
1. B предоставляет A неэксклюзивное право на использование данного API в рамках целей предоставления услуги по управлению сайтом отзывов о юридических фирмах (далее – “данная услуга”).
2. A может предоставить право на повторное использование данного API своим зарегистрированным пользователям в рамках целей предоставления данной услуги, используя метод, указанный A.
3. В случае, указанном в предыдущем пункте, A несет ответственность за действия пользователей в соответствии с условиями данного договора и обязуется обеспечить соблюдение условий данного договора пользователями.
4. B предоставляет A право на использование данного API только в рамках, определенных в данном договоре, и A не приобретает авторские права, патенты или другие интеллектуальные права или права собственности на данный API, его производные продукты или данные, предоставляемые с помощью данного API.
Положения о плате за использование API
Положения, связанные с денежными вопросами, часто становятся причиной конфликтов.
Поэтому, чтобы предотвратить возникновение проблем, важно четко определить условия оплаты за использование API.
В случае API поискового сервиса, можно рассмотреть возможность установления платы за каждый этап, такой как выполнение поиска, отображение списка результатов поиска, проверка подробностей результатов поиска.
Например, можно рассмотреть следующие положения:
Статья ● (Лицензионный сбор)
1. Пользователь предоставляет данное API Заказчику за лицензионный сбор, определенный в следующих пунктах:
(1) Плата за поиск отзывов
В случае использования данного API для поиска отзывов пользователем, независимо от количества отзывов, отображенных в результатах поиска, за каждый поиск пользователем взимается плата в размере 5 иен (без учета налогов).
(2) Плата за просмотр отзывов
Если пользователь просматривает подробности отзыва, отображенного в результатах поиска, за каждый просмотр взимается плата в размере 50 иен (без учета налогов).
(3) Минимальный месячный лицензионный сбор
Если месячный лицензионный сбор, рассчитанный по предыдущим пунктам, не достигает 10 000 иен (без учета налогов), месячный лицензионный сбор за эту услугу составляет 10 000 иен (без учета налогов).
2. Заказчик и Пользователь могут изменить суммы, указанные в предыдущих пунктах, с согласия другой стороны.
3. Заказчик может свободно устанавливать цену услуги, предоставляемой пользователям с использованием данного API.
Статья ● (Условия оплаты)
1. Лицензионный сбор начисляется с 1-го числа каждого месяца и заканчивается последним днем того же месяца.
2. Пользователь подсчитывает месячный лицензионный сбор за предыдущий период и выставляет Заказчику счет с подробным расчетом месячного лицензионного сбора до 5-го числа следующего месяца.
3. Если Заказчик не возражает против подробного расчета месячного лицензионного сбора в счете, указанном в предыдущем пункте, он должен оплатить месячный лицензионный сбор (без учета налогов), указанный в счете, на указанный Пользователем банковский счет до последнего дня того же месяца, как указано в пункте 1. Комиссия за перевод оплачивается Заказчиком.
4. Если Заказчик возражает против подробного расчета месячного лицензионного сбора в счете, указанном в пункте 2, он должен уведомить об этом Пользователя в течение 5 рабочих дней после получения счета, после чего Заказчик и Пользователь обсуждают и определяют месячный лицензионный сбор. Если Заказчик не уведомит о возражении в течение 5 рабочих дней после получения счета, считается, что он не возражает против подробного расчета месячного лицензионного сбора.
Положения о правах на интеллектуальную собственность
В процессе использования API может возникнуть произведение искусства.
Следовательно, необходимо установить положения о правах на интеллектуальную собственность.
Положения о правах на интеллектуальную собственность могут быть следующими:
Статья ● (Принадлежность прав на интеллектуальную собственность)
Бета предоставляет Альфа право на использование данного API только в рамках, определенных в настоящем договоре. Альфа не приобретает авторские права, патенты и другие права на интеллектуальную собственность, а также права собственности и другие права на данный API, его производные продукты и данные, предоставляемые с помощью этого API.
Положения о запрещенных действиях
При предоставлении доступа к API, необходимо предотвратить получение информации о API стороной-получателем.
Также необходимо запретить действия, связанные с предоставлением API третьим лицам без разрешения.
Поэтому, в отношении использования API, важно четко определить запрещенные действия.
Конкретно, можно рассмотреть следующие положения.
Статья ● (Запрещенные действия)
Сторона А не должна совершать следующие действия:
(1) Копирование, изменение или реверс-инжиниринг API или любой части системы или программы стороны B, доступ к которым осуществляется через API (включая информацию о содержании, далее именуемую “Система и т.д. стороны B”)
(2) Предоставление прав на использование, продажа, передача, раскрытие или аренда Системы и т.д. стороны B третьим лицам
(3) Удаление или изменение обозначений авторских прав и других прав стороны B на Системе и т.д. стороны B
(4) Нарушение интеллектуальных прав стороны B, ее партнеров, других лицензиатов API, кроме стороны А, и других третьих лиц, ущерб их имуществу, кредиту, репутации, нарушение прав на приватность, прав на изображение и других прав
(5) Подключение к тестовой среде в целях, отличных от проверки работоспособности и тестирования подключения
(6) Реализация интеграции с API без прохождения проверки, которую сторона B считает необходимой
(7) Использование товарных знаков, названия компании и логотипов стороны B без предварительного письменного согласия стороны B
(8) Использование API и его производных в целях, отличных от тех, на которые было получено разрешение от стороны B
(9) Скрытие точки доступа к Интернету
(10) Действия, противоречащие любым законам и правилам, связанным с этим сервисом или интеграцией с API
(11) Действия, которые значительно увеличивают нагрузку на Систему и т.д. стороны B
(12) Препятствование доступу третьих лиц, которым сторона B предоставила разрешение на использование API
(13) Действия, противоречащие общепринятым нормам и вызывающие значительное неудобство для других, или увеличивающие риск негативного влияния на репутацию стороны B
(14) Действия, которые угрожают безопасности Системы и т.д. стороны B, такие как заражение компьютерного вируса, взлом, изменение или другой незаконный доступ к сайту, серверу, Системе и т.д. стороны B
(15) Действия, аналогичные вышеуказанным
Заключение
Мы рассмотрели ключевые моменты, на которые следует обратить внимание при заключении партнерского соглашения при реализации API.
Считается, что количество партнерств по API будет продолжать расти в будущем. Поэтому важно тщательно разобраться в ключевых моментах договора.
Также важно ясно указать запрещенные действия в договоре, чтобы предотвратить нарушение прав со стороны другой стороны.
Для создания или изменения партнерского соглашения, заключаемого при реализации API, требуются специализированные знания, поэтому рекомендуем обратиться к специалисту в области права.